9 Days 8 Nights Kerala Tour Itinerary from Kochi to Kovalam Covering Munnar, Thekkady, Alleppey, Kanyakumari & Rameshwaram
Arrival in Kochi – Transfer to Munnar (Approx. 130 km / 4 hrs)
After landing in Kochi, meet and greet our representative at the airport or railway station. Set out on a scenic drive to Munnar, a charming hill station known for its tea plantations, rolling hills, and lush green valleys. Munnar is approximately 130 km away from Kochi Airport, and it would take around 4 hours to reach.
En route, visit the following attractions:
- Valara Waterfalls – a beautiful cascade surrounded by dense forests
- Cheyyappara Waterfalls – a seven-step waterfall offering great photo opportunities
Later, check in to your hotel in Munnar. The rest of the day is free for leisure — you may stroll through the local markets or visit nearby places to soak in the natural beauty of the region.

Munnar Local Sightseeings
After breakfast at Munnar hotel, we would start the sights of Munnar.
Munnar Sightseeing (You can spread these sights over your stay depending available time. No sights will be visited twice):
- Tea Plantations – Explore the sprawling tea estates and learn about tea processing.
- Mattupetty Dam – Popular for boating and panoramic views of the hills.
- Echo Point – Famous for natural echo phenomenon and picturesque surroundings.
- Attukal Waterfalls – Serene waterfall surrounded by lush greenery.
- Kundala Lake & Dam – Pedal boating and tranquil scenery.
- Pothamedu Viewpoint – Scenic viewpoints ideal for photography and short walks.
- Tea Museum – Learn about tea processing (optional).
- Kathakali / Punarjani Traditional Village – Cultural performance showcasing Kerala traditions (optional).
- Rose Garden – Stroll among vibrant flowers and take photos.
- Spice Garden – Explore Kerala’s aromatic spices and plantations.
Optional: Local markets in Munnar town for spices, tea, and handicrafts.

Head to Thekkady and Enjoy the Sights in Thekkady
After breakfast, check out from your hotel in Munnar. Complete any remaining sightseeing if not already done. Depart for Thekkady. Munnar is approximately 90 km away from Thekkady, and it would take around 3–4 hours by road.
En route, visit the following attractions (optional stops depending on time):
- Spice plantations – Explore Kerala’s aromatic spice gardens and learn about cardamom, pepper, cinnamon, and more.
Upon arrival in Thekkady, check in to your hotel and rest briefly. Later, enjoy the following sightseeing and activities in Thekkady:
Thekkady Sightseeing & Activities:
- Periyar Wildlife Sanctuary / Periyar National Park – Jungle safari or boat cruise on Periyar Lake to spot elephants, bison, and other wildlife.
- Periyar Lake Boat Cruise – Scenic boat ride inside the sanctuary, spotting animals and birds along the lake. You can book the boat from Here. https://www.periyartigerreserve.org/program/boating
- Spice Garden Tour – Explore local spice gardens to see cultivation and processing.
- Elephant Rides – Optional elephant-back ride through forest trails.
- Kumily Market – Explore local handicrafts, spices, and souvenirs.
- Cultural Shows – Attend Kathakali or Kalaripayattu performances in the evening (ticketed).
Note: Evening can be spent enjoying a leisurely walk around the hotel or local market.

Travel to Alleppey for an Houseboat Experience
After breakfast, complete any remaining sightseeing in Thekkady such as a spice garden visit, elephant ride, or boating at Periyar Lake (if not done earlier). Later, check out from the hotel and head towards Alleppey for a memorable houseboat experience. Alleppey is approximately 140 km from Thekkady, and it would take around 4 to 5 hours by road to reach. The drive offers scenic views of Kerala’s countryside, with spice plantations, rubber estates, and lush green paddy fields along the way.
Upon arrival in Alleppey, check in to your private houseboat by 2:00 PM and begin your tranquil cruise through the enchanting backwaters. Glide through narrow canals, lakes, and tiny hamlets while witnessing the calm village life of Kerala.
Your houseboat experience includes:
- Cruise through Vembanad Lake and scenic backwater canals
- Traditional Kerala meals freshly prepared on board (lunch, tea/snacks, and dinner)
- Sunset view from the open deck
- Comfortable stay with a private bedroom and attached washroom
Important Points to Remember:
- The boat remains anchored from 5:30 PM to 8:00 AM as per government rules.
- Deluxe Houseboat: AC runs 9:00 PM – 6:00 AM in the bedroom only.
- Premium/Luxury Houseboat: AC runs 24×7 (only one unit active at a time).
- The crew includes a chef, oarsman, and cabin assistant to make your stay comfortable.
Relax in the serenity of the backwaters and enjoy a peaceful overnight stay in the houseboat.

To Rameshwaram from Kanyakumari
Begin your day in Kanyakumari, the southern tip of India, where you should check out after visiting the remaining sights. Ensure to complete these before departure:
- Vivekananda Rock Memorial
- Thiruvalluvar Statue
- Kanyakumari Beach
After checkout, embark on the approximately 310 km journey to Rameshwaram, which will take around 6.5 hours by road. This drive offers a glimpse of Tamil Nadu’s scenic countryside.
Upon arrival in Rameshwaram, explore these notable attractions:
- Ramanathaswamy Temple – A magnificent temple famous for its long corridors and sacred water tanks.
- Agni Theertham – A holy beach where pilgrims take ritual baths.
- Gandhamadhana Parvatham – The highest point in Rameshwaram offering panoramic views and a temple on top.
- Dhanushkodi Beach – A serene beach known for its scenic beauty and ghost town ruins.
Conclude your day with a peaceful evening at the beach or a local market stroll before resting at your accommodation in Rameshwaram.

Rameshwaram to Kovalam: A Scenic Coastal Journey
Begin your day by checking out from your hotel in Rameshwaram. Before departure, you may want to visit any remaining sights such as the Ramanathaswamy Temple, known for its magnificent corridors and sacred water tanks, or the Agni Theertham beach for a peaceful morning dip.
The total distance from Rameshwaram to Kovalam is approximately 360 km, with an estimated travel time of around 7.5 hours by road. The route follows a scenic coastal corridor along the southern tip of India, passing through the states of Tamil Nadu and Kerala.
After arriving in Kovalam, unwind at your hotel and prepare to explore this beautiful beach town renowned for its crescent-shaped beaches.
Top attractions in Kovalam include:
- Lighthouse Beach: The most popular beach, offering stunning views and a historic lighthouse.
- Hawah Beach: Known for its lively atmosphere and water sports.
- Samudra Beach: A quieter spot with a relaxed vibe, ideal for sunset watching.
Spend the evening relaxing by the sea or enjoying fresh seafood at local restaurants. Kovalam’s serene environment makes it a perfect place to end your day after the scenic journey from Rameshwaram.

Head to Trivandrum For Your Return Journey
Begin your day by checking out from your hotel in Kovalam. Before leaving, take the opportunity to visit any remaining sights in Kovalam such as the famous Hawa Beach, known for its gentle waves and beautiful sunsets, and the Lighthouse Beach, featuring a historic lighthouse offering panoramic views of the Arabian Sea.
Travel from Kovalam to Trivandrum
The distance between Kovalam and Trivandrum is approximately 16 km, and the journey typically takes around 30 minutes by car. The route is straightforward, allowing you to relax and enjoy the coastal scenery.
Upon arrival in Trivandrum, explore the city's top attractions:
- Sree Padmanabhaswamy Temple – A magnificent Dravidian-style temple dedicated to Lord Vishnu, renowned for its intricate architecture and spiritual significance.
- Kuthiramalika Palace Museum – A royal palace showcasing traditional Kerala architecture and a collection of artifacts from the Travancore dynasty.
- Napier Museum – An art and natural history museum housing rare collections of archaeological and historical importance.
- Shanghumugham Beach – A serene beach perfect for an evening stroll and enjoying the sunset over the Arabian Sea.
Later drop at the Airport for your return Journey.
